WebAnnual electoral register canvass Every year the council carries out a check of who is registered to vote. We contact all voters in Bury either by letter, email, telephone or personal visit... WebThe register is updated monthly. There is also a cut-off date before each election. If you are 16 or 17, you can register if you will be 18 within the lifetime of the current electoral register. You can vote as soon as you are 18. You can register to vote if you are a British, Irish, Commonwealth or EU citizen. Most people can vote in: district

WebAn electoral register is an official list of the people in an area who are entitled to vote in an election. Some people could vote in local elections even if they could not vote in parliamentary elections. For example, unmarried women after 1869. Parliamentary electoral registers only contain those eligible to vote. The Local Government Boundary Commission for England (or LGBCE) was established by the Local Government Act 1972 to review the administrative boundaries of every local authority in England.
